I had exactly the same problem as @CdRsKuLL and it's taken me 5 years to do something about it! I have never really liked the way the dial on the UM2 works plus the fact that it used to get stuck. I got around it by pulling it out a bit every few weeks.
MY UM2 has many many upgrades but the dial seems to have been neglected!
Finally I have fixed the problem and also had the opportunity to make use of the Fuzzy Skin option in Cura which gives it a really nice texture to the dial.
I remixed to get rid of the dimples and to add an extra lump. I also added a longer core through the middle to make it stronger and mean you can get away with thin walls and no support.
I printed at 0.15mm with 0.4 nozzle and 0.8mm walls, top and bottom. 0 infill in white PLA. 210 degrees. Ironing on.
I've included the gcode for UM2 Marlin
